WHAT IS JOOMAG ?
Joomag is a free online tool that is used to create digital interactive content - such a e-
zines, books, photo albums and brochures.
WHY DID WE CHOOSE JOOMAG?
- it is not difficult to use
- registration is free
- it has intersting features like video, audio, sound, chats, picture galleries, animation
and even feedback forms to share.
- no restriction on the number of pages and magazines one creates
- editor for creating custom content
- pretty visualizations created / uploaded documents
HOW TO START:
Create an accout : Go to www.joomag.com
You can choose to log in via Facebook or google
THE DASHBOARD
All your Joomags are stored here.
Here you can upload your videos, magazines, brochures, etc.
CREATE A NEW MAGAZINE
You write the title here
MAGAZINE SETTINGS
You can set what you want to create: a book, magazine, comic, photo album, etc.
Also category, language and region.
LAYOUT AND SIZE
On the dashboard you can choose to create a magazine from scratch with a blank layout, or
you can use a template, or download a ready pdf. file from your PC and convert it.
Then you can set how many magazine pages you will have and set the spread type, ie. what
your magazine will look like.
1) Now, you click on the text tool.
2) Then you create a text field and you can write.
LIBRARY
This is a library where you store
pictures.
You can use a picture as a
magazine background.
AND THAT IS HOW IT WORKS…
And then you have your first page. Continue in creating the other pages the same way.
USE OF JOOMAG IN THE CLASSROOM
During our Erasmus+ project „IT or not IT“ students learned how to work with Joomag. They worked
in international teams to create a magazine about their stay in the Czech Republic. Samples of their
work can be found here: www.joomag.com/magazine/erasmus-/0674091001466061725
We found that Joomag can make lessons more interesting and fun. This digital tool can be used when
teaching various subjects, in cross-curricular subjects, for example, Geography + English, Czech +
History, etc. or in project learning. Students can use Joomag for work on individual projects or
collaboratively in teams. In our project students have learned to coopearate in a team, divide tasks,
organise their work, be more creative and independent and develop language and writing skills.
Working with Joomag helps students develop new skills and digital competencies which they will find
useful for their future.
(Simona Luftová – teacher)
